There is a significant gap in the cost of living between these two cities. Markle is 18.9% cheaper than Roselawn. With a cost index of 65 vs 80, the difference would have a meaningful impact on a household's monthly budget. Someone relocating from Markle to Roselawn should plan for substantially higher expenses across most categories.

On the housing front, median rent in Markle is $750/month compared to $958/month in Roselawn — a 22% difference. Home values follow the same pattern: Markle is more affordable at $131,500 median vs $185,200.

Median household income in Markle is $54,000 compared to $80,061 in Roselawn (-32.6%). While Roselawn is more expensive, its higher salaries more than compensate — residents there may actually end up with more disposable income. Looking at affordability, residents of Markle spend roughly 16.7% of their income on rent, more than the 14.4% in Roselawn.
